April 28, 2022, Indianapolis Weather Forecast

April 28, 2022 by Naptown Buzz

Wet weather returns as we approach the weekend. The main focus will transition to Saturday, specifically the afternoon and evening hours with the potential for strong to severe thunderstorms.

In addition to the convective chances Saturday there will also be the potential for brief heavy downpours.

Temperatures will steadily warm today and tomorrow into the 60s, reaching the 70s for much of the area Saturday and again Sunday.

Then after a brief break in the wet weather Sunday night, another storm system is forecast to approach the area late Monday into Tuesday.

INDIANAPOLIS 7-DAY EXTENDED FORECAST

Today: Isolated showers after 3pm. Mostly cloudy, with a high near 63. East southeast wind around 10 mph. The chance of precipitation is 20%.

Tonight: Isolated showers.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 49. East wind 6 to 8 mph. The chance of precipitation is 20%.

Friday: Scattered showers. Mostly cloudy, with a high near 64. East southeast wind 7 to 10 mph, with gusts as high as 21 mph. The chance of precipitation is 40%.

Friday Night: Showers, with thunderstorms also possible after 11pm. Low around 52. East southeast wind around 10 mph. The chance of precipitation is 80%. New rainfall amounts between a tenth and quarter of an inch, except higher amounts possible in thunderstorms.

Saturday: Showers and possibly a thunderstorm. High near 75. South southeast wind 10 to 14 mph, with gusts as high as 23 mph. The chance of precipitation is 80%. New rainfall amounts between a tenth and quarter of an inch, except higher amounts possible in thunderstorms.

Saturday Night: Showers and possibly a thunderstorm before 2am, then a chance of showers and thunderstorms after 2am. Low around 60. The chance of precipitation is 90%. New rainfall amounts between a quarter and half of an inch possible.

Sunday: A 30 percent chance of showers before 8am. Partly sunny, with a high near 72.

Sunday Night: Partly cloudy, with a low around 50.

Monday: A 30 percent chance of showers after 2pm. Mostly sunny, with a high near 72.

Monday Night: A chance of showers and thunderstorms, then showers likely and possibly a thunderstorm after 2am. Mostly cloudy, with a low around 56. The chance of precipitation is 70%.

Tuesday: Showers and thunderstorms likely. Mostly cloudy, with a high near 70. The chance of precipitation is 70%.

Tuesday Night: A 30 percent chance of showers and thunderstorms. Partly cloudy, with a low around 50.

Wednesday: A 30 percent chance of showers. Mostly sunny, with a high near 71.
